The title Creole makes me think of the Elvis movie, King Creole. It and Wild In The County are a couple of his earliest and best efforts in my estimation. So many Elvis movies were just vehicles to display his music but these two also display his talent as an actor, having strong storylines with talented supporting characters. Elvis carries his weight in the staring role in each of them.
I first saw Elvis when he performed live on the Ed Sullivan show when I was five years old. My parents let me stay up late to see a young man also from Tennessee who was taking the world by storm.
